Passer au contenu principal
Cet objet est une collection de pages de document. La collection est accessible via l’objet FRDocument. Cette collection diffère des autres collections d’objets enfants. Elle ne possède pas de méthode AddNew ; utilisez à la place la méthode AddPage de l’objet parent FRDocument. Elle ne possède pas non plus de méthode DeleteAll et inclut en plus les méthodes IndexOf, Remove et Swap. Voir Utilisation des collections pour plus de détails.
  • L’indexation des collections ABBYY FineReader Engine commence à 0.
  • L’instruction foreach en C# (for each en Visual Basic .NET) peut être utilisée pour manipuler la collection.
L’objet FRPages est ce qu’on appelle un « utilisation des objets connectables ». En Visual Basic dans FRE pour Windows, il peut être déclaré avec WithEvents. En C++ (sur tous les systèmes d’exploitation pris en charge), cela signifie qu’il prend en charge l’interface IConnectionPointContainer. Pour recevoir des notifications d’événements pendant le traitement, les utilisateurs C++ doivent créer un objet dérivé de l’interface IFRPagesEvents et…
  • Sous Linux et macOS, le connecter à l’objet FRPage par un appel à la fonction globale AdviseFREngineObject.
  • Sous Windows : établir la connexion entre celui-ci et la source d’événements implémentée dans l’objet FRPage par les mécanismes COM standard.
Sous Windows : les méthodes de l’objet FRPages transmettent des informations sur la progression du traitement des pages via des interfaces sortantes spéciales. Ces interfaces sont IFRPagesEvents (pour C++) et la dispinterface DIFRPagesEvents (pour Visual Basic). Il convient de noter que les utilisateurs de Visual Basic n’ont pas à se soucier des détails d’implémentation des interfaces d’événements, car cette plateforme de développement fournit des moyens simples de les gérer.

Propriétés

NomTypeDescription
ApplicationEngine, lecture seuleRenvoie l’objet Engine.
Countint, lecture seuleStocke le nombre d’éléments dans la collection.
ElementFRPage, lecture seuleDonne accès à une page de la collection.

Méthodes

NomDescription
DeleteAtSupprime un élément de la collection.
IndexOfRenvoie l’indice d’une page dans la collection.
ItemPermet d’accéder à un élément de la collection.
RenumberRenumérote les pages de la collection.
SwapÉchange deux pages aux indices spécifiés.
FRPages Schéma des objets

Paramètre d’entrée

Cet objet est passé en tant que paramètre d’entrée à la méthode AddPages de l’objet ExportFileWriter.

Exemples

Cet objet est utilisé dans les exemples de code suivants :

Voir aussi

FRDocument FRPage Utilisation des collections utilisation des objets connectables Utilisation des propriétés